What do Zara labels mean?

TikTok account lucyc.jpeg recently shared a video that claims there’s secret clothing symbols on Zara’s labels.

They suggest that a grey square on your label means you should go for your normal size at Zara, while a triangle means that you should size up as these pieces run smaller.

Other users have also suggested a circle means the item runs large, so you should size down to achieve the best fit.

While this offers a potentially helpful explanation for the label meanings, Metro has reported that unfortunately this isn’t quite what they’re intended to achieve.

A spokesperson for the brand told the publication that these refer to Zara’s specific collections: Woman, Basic and TRF.

They said, “These symbols reference specific sections within the store to support colleagues in knowing where to place items.

“Regarding the collections – circle: woman, square: basic and triangle: TRF.”

So instead of sizing, these instead help shop assistants organise the visual merchandising in-store.

Is Zara true to size?

It’s generally believed that Zara’s sizes are on the small side, so it’s better to size up to achieve the best fit when shopping online or trying items on.

Some womenswear pioeces are true to size depending on which section you’re shopping from.

A stylist told OK! magazine, “TRF comes up slightly smaller, Zara woman does come up a little on the generous/ true to size, and Zara basic is just basic and is true to size.”

What’s my size in Zara?

If you can’t be bothered to pop into a Zara store and would prefer not to order more sizes and spending more money than you need to, you should try Zara’s handy tool that helps shoppers work out their sizes when shopping online.

On every clothing item online, Zara has a size measuring tool that provides every size in measurements. You can simply click a size, ranging from XXS to XXL, to find out the exact measurement of the garment.

Does Zara do plus size?

Zara doesn’t offer plus size. Its pieces are usually available from size XXS (UK 6) to XXL (UK 18).

Is Zara size inclusive?

Zara has improved its size range. The brand didn’t carry larger sizes in the past, but a Spanish teenager named Anna Riera launched a petition in 2016 to ask the brand to update its size range and she succeeded.

“We need to let go of labeling and discriminating against ourselves because we do not wear clothing according to our own physical sizes, but according to our personalities,” Riera said in the petition.

When is the best day to shop at Zara?

An insider told WhoWhatWear that Zara gets restocked on Mondays and Thursdays, making these the best days to shop in their stores.

Apparently the worst day is Saturday – presumably because it’s such a busy shopping day that all the stock goes.

What does TRF mean in Zara?

TRF, short for Trafaluc, was previously the budget-friendly division of the brand targeting young women between the ages of 13 and 25. However, it has been recently eliminated from both the brand’s website and app.

How do you read clothing label symbols? ›

The icon that looks like a bucket of water instructs how to wash a garment, the square with a circle in the center instructs how to dry it, and the iron symbol instructs how to iron it. The remaining laundry tag symbols refer to bleaching (triangle), dry-cleaning (circle), and non-machine drying (square) instructions.

What do logos on clothes mean? ›

A laundry symbol, also called a care symbol, is a pictogram indicating the manufacturer's suggestions as to methods of washing, drying, dry-cleaning and ironing clothing. Such symbols are written on labels, known as care labels or care tags, attached to clothing to indicate how a particular item should best be cleaned.

What do the numbers on clothing mean? ›

In the US and Canada, clothing labels will include a registered identification number (RN) or five-digit CA number. Both refer to the manufacturer, processor, finisher, or otherwise engaged business responsible for importing or selling the product.

What does a circle with a cross through it mean on a clothing label? ›

A tub icon with a hand indicates an item should be hand washed. A tub icon with cross through it means do not wash. A circle indicates dry clean only. A circle with a cross through it means do not dry clean.

What do the shapes on clothing tags mean? ›

ASTM symbols follow a simple scheme and a set order: wash (tub shape), bleach (triangle), dry (square), iron (iron) and special care (circle). A circle by itself usually means dry cleaning or wet cleaning.

How does Zara stand out? ›

Zara's success is based on its ability to adapt quickly. Unlike many clothing brands, whose designs are stagnant for the season, Zara is constantly assessing and reacting to the environment in a matter of weeks. The brand designs new styles and pushes them into stores while the trend is still at its peak.
